Central line (Benguela Railway) (CFB)
(all 1067 mm gauge)
- Lobito – port and terminus
- Catumbela – junction of original route (now Benguela branch) with 1948 deviation
- Benguela – port, terminus of branch line since 1948
- Catengue – on steeply graded section of original route which was bypassed and abandoned in 1948
- Caimbambo – end of 1948 deviation
- Cubal – 171 km
- Ganda
- Caála – junction of Cuima branch
- Huambo – (380 km) (was Nova Lisboa) – workshops[9]
- Chinguar
- Kuito
- Camacupa
- Cuemba
- Chicala
- Luena[10]
- Luacano junction for proposed short cut rail line to Zambian copper mines[11]
- Luau – (1269 km) – border with DRCongo
- Dilolo, Congo Kinshasa
- Caála – junction
- Cuima – branch terminus, line formerly continued to a mine at the Cunhangamua river
